Abstract

Abstract The X-ray structure of Fe(OEP)(OMe) is reported: Fe(C36H44N4)(CH3O), F.W.=619.7, monoclinic, P21/c, a=13.412(5) Å, c=18.912(8) Å, β=106.28(3)° and V=3348(4) Å3, Z=4. A methoxide-coordinated iron(III) porphyrinate with π-π dimeric porphyrin interaction in the solid state was revealed. The facile formation of the methoxide is briefly discussed.
